Bill overview
The Children’s Health Insurance Program Permanency Act (CHIPP Act) permanently extends and strengthens the Children’s Health Insurance Program (CHIP), ensuring continued access to affordable health coverage for millions of children. Key provisions include permanently funding CHIP, streamlining eligibility for children through Medicaid express lane options, and allowing states to expand eligibility to children with higher incomes. The bill also supports pediatric quality measures and outreach programs, and adjusts funding levels to account for inflation.
